Помогите пожалуйста!На языке ПаскальВ одномерном массиве, состоящем из п вещественных элементов, вычислить:1. Количество элементов массива, равных нулю.2. Сумму элементов массива, расположенных после минимального элем...
Помогите пожалуйста!На языке Паскаль
В одномерном массиве, состоящем из п вещественных элементов, вычислить:
1. Количество элементов массива, равных нулю.
2. Сумму элементов массива, расположенных после минимального элемента. Упорядочить элементы массива по возрастанию модулей.
Ответ(ы) на вопрос:
const n=10;
var a:array [1..n] of real;
i,k:integer;
b,min,s:real;
begin
for i:=1 to n do begin
a[i]:=21*random-10;
if a[i]=0 then k:=k+1;
write (a[i]:6:2);
end;
writeln;
writeln ('нулевых элементов ',k);
min:=a[1];
for i:=1 to n do
if a[i]abs(a[i+1]) then begin
b:=a[i];
a[i]:=a[i+1];
a[i+1]:=b;
end;
for i:=1 to n do
write (a[i]:6:2);
end.
Не нашли ответ?
Похожие вопросы